As of this writing, only one Red Copper model is compatible with induction cooktops. All pieces in the collection will work with traditional gas, electric and ceramic glass ranges. But if you plan on cooking with Red Copper cookware on an induction stove, the Square Dance Pan is the only compatible pan.28-Mar-2021

Can you use a stainless steel pan on an induction cooktop?

Stainless steel pans will work on an induction cooking surface if the base of the pan is a magnetic grade of stainless steel. If a magnet sticks well to the sole of the pan, it will work on an induction cooking surface. An "all-metal" cooker will work with non-ferrous cookware, but available models are limited.

How to test if a pot or pan is induction compatible?

This is an easy test to find out whether any particular pot or pan will work on the induction or not. Take an ordinary fridge magnet. Place it near the base of the cookware. If it sticks, it is induction compatible and can be used on induction.

Is cast iron induction compatible?

Cast iron, enameled cast iron, and many types of stainless-steel cookware are all induction compatible. There are exceptions, though. For instance, All-Clad's MC2 line, which is made of aluminum and stainless steel, is not induction compatible. Stainless steel poses the most confusion because it can be made with a great variety of metals;

What is the difference between a gas cooktop and an induction cooktop?

Induction cooktop power ratings are generally quoted for power delivered to the pan, whereas gas ratings are specified in terms of gas use , but gas is much less efficient. In practice, induction cook zones commonly have heating performance more comparable to a commercial gas burner than domestic burners.

What is the eddy current in an induction cooktop?

This large eddy current flowing through the resistance of the vessel results in resistive heating . For nearly all models of induction cooktops, a cooking vessel must be made of, or contain, a ferrous metal such as cast iron or some stainless steels. The iron in the pot concentrates the current to produce heat in the metal.

What is induction cooking?

Induction cooking is performed using direct induction heating of cooking vessels, rather than relying on indirect radiation, convection, or thermal conduction. Induction cooking allows high power and very rapid increases in temperature to be achieved, and changes in heat settings are instantaneous.

How does a cooktop detect cookware?

The cooktop can detect whether cookware is present by monitoring power delivered. As with other electric ceramic cooking surfaces, a maximum pan size may be specified by the manufacturer, and a minimum size is also stated. The control system shuts down the element if a pot is not present or not large enough.

What is inside an induction cooker?

Inside view of an induction cooker: the large copper coil forms the magnetic field, a cooling fan is visible below it, and power supply and line filter surround the coil. In the centre of the coil is a temperature sensor, covered in white thermal grease

How does ferromagnetic induction work?

The ferromagnetic properties of a steel ves sel concentrate the induced current in a thin layer near its surface, which results in a strong heating effect. In paramagnetic materials like aluminum, the magnetic field penetrates deeper, and the induced current encounters little resistance in the metal. According to Lenz's law the efficiency of the induction in the pot may be sensed, so that the induction may be attained accordingly with special electronics devices. At least one high-frequency "all-metal" cooker is available, that works with lower efficiency on non-ferromagnetic metal cookware.
